My transport choices depend heavily on context. For short distances or exploring a new city, public transport offers convenience and efficiency. However, for longer journeys with luggage or time constraints, the flexibility of private transport is invaluable.

Navigating the Labyrinth of Transportation: A Tale of Public and Private Choices

In the bustling tapestry of urban living, the choice between public and private transport weaves a complex thread, influenced by an intricate interplay of factors. For each individual, the optimal mode of transportation hinges upon a myriad of considerations.

Public Transport: A Symphony of Convenience and Efficiency

For short jaunts within the city limits, public transport unveils its multifaceted advantages. Buses, trains, and trams glide through the concrete jungle, offering a seamless and economical way to traverse the urban sprawl. They eliminate the hassle of searching for parking spaces and navigating congested thoroughfares, providing a stress-free commuting experience.

Moreover, public transport fosters a sense of community, bringing together a diverse tapestry of humanity. As one mingles with fellow commuters, exchanging smiles and snippets of conversation, a sense of shared purpose and belonging emerges.

Private Transport: Triumphant in Flexibility and Privacy

When the journey extends beyond the city’s confines or time becomes a precious commodity, private transport emerges as the champion. Cars provide the ultimate in flexibility, allowing one to tailor the journey to their exact itinerary. They offer respite from crowded public spaces, ensuring privacy and a tranquil ambiance.

Luggage-laden travelers find solace in private transport. The ability to transport heavy bags without wrangling through crowded platforms or lugging them up and down stairs is a priceless convenience.

Contextual Considerations: A Guiding Compass

The optimal choice between public and private transport ultimately rests upon the unique circumstances of each journey. For short distances and leisurely explorations, public transport reigns supreme. Its efficiency, affordability, and social connectivity make it an ideal companion for urban adventures.

However, when time constraints loom or luggage burdens the traveler, private transport stands tall. Its flexibility, privacy, and ample space for belongings render it an indispensable ally for longer journeys and excursions outside the city’s embrace.

In the realm of transportation, there is no definitive victor. Rather, it is a delicate dance of contextual factors that guides us toward the most suitable choice. Understanding the strengths and limitations of both public and private transport empowers us to navigate the urban labyrinth with ease and efficiency.
